Output 90f3f666d28975b625d735852a91f441436281ca59fb9c5d8b7dbefbfcd8c89f:1

value
1690600
script pubkey
OP_0 OP_PUSHBYTES_20 e5391b88b836e3e34a0f455f562585d0cb23405d
address
bc1qu5u3hz9cxm37xjs0g404vfv96r9jxszawy2chd
transaction
90f3f666d28975b625d735852a91f441436281ca59fb9c5d8b7dbefbfcd8c89f
confirmations
56089
spent
true